How Does AgeForce Feminine Libido Patch Work?
AgeForce Feminine Libido Patch, from details stated, is a trans-dermal patch that should provide women with a healthy and a happy sex life.

The patches, according to the manufacturer, work by delivering it active ingredients through the skin.

Consequently, the active ingredients get direct to the blood stream

Evidently, AgeForce Feminine Libido Patch has an added advantage over pills and/or orally administered substances to boost sexual libido.

The patches get direct into the blood stream by-passing the liver effect and the digestive enzymes effects, hence delivers a profound concentration of the active constituents that should optimize the female sexual libido.

    However, most of the methods have side effects. Ranging from just breast tenderness to fatal conditions such as stroke and breast cancer. This means many other factors must be taken into consideration before opting for a particular hormonal method. These include age, lifestyle, medical history, somatotype and socio-economic well-being. These factors have an even greater important for hormonal methods containing oestrogen. This is since oestrogen is thought to increase the risk of blood clots and blood pressure. This can make it quite dangerous for some individuals to use. On the other hand, the progestin only methods can be used by a much wider array of individuals offering a much safer alternative. They can be used by women that breast feed, are smokers over age of 35, have high blood pressure etc. Again, these factors must be accounted for as they will affect the type of contraception used.
